Australia’s Storage Divide Sharpens as New South Wales Backs Pumped Hydro While Western Australia Accelerates Batteries
Australia’s energy storage buildout is increasingly defined by a geographic and technological split. In New South Wales, the state government has elevated two pumped hydro proposals totaling 1.8 gigawatts to priority planning status, even as battery energy storage systems continue to dominate deployment elsewhere in the country.

Europe’s Battery Investment Map Shifts as Flexibility, Not Capacity, Drives Market Rankings
Europe’s installed battery capacity surpassed 17 gigawatts in 2025 after adding more than 7 gigawatts in just two years, yet deployment remains uneven across the continent.

New Proton‑Conducting Electrolyte Advances Flow Battery Safety and Charge Transport for Grid‑Scale Storage
Researchers at Case Western Reserve University have developed an electrolyte architecture that enables protons to conduct charge via a “hopping” mechanism, offering an alternative to volatile, flammable liquids that dominate conventional battery designs such as lithium‑ion.
